Types of Patents Available

The USPTO offers several patent types.

Patent TypeBest ForProtection Length
Utility PatentMachines, software, processes, products20 Years
Design PatentProduct appearance15 Years
Plant PatentNew plant varieties20 Years

Most Boston patent attorneys primarily handle utility patents because they cover the majority of inventions.

Frequently Asked Questions

Do I really need a patent attorney?

While not legally required, professional representation significantly improves the quality of your application and your chances of approval.

How long does a patent take?

Utility patents often take 18–36 months depending on the technology and USPTO workload.

Can software be patented?

Yes, certain software inventions may qualify if they meet U.S. patent eligibility requirements.

What is a provisional patent?

A provisional application establishes an early filing date and allows you to use "Patent Pending" for up to 12 months.

Can Boston patent attorneys file international patents?

Yes. Many assist with Patent Cooperation Treaty (PCT) applications and foreign filings.

Why Short Term Medical Insurance for International Travel Matters

Many Americans assume their domestic health insurance works worldwide. Unfortunately, this is often not true.

  • Medicare generally does not cover healthcare outside the United States.
  • Employer-sponsored health plans may offer little or no international coverage.
  • Overseas hospitals often require payment before treatment.

Purchasing short term medical insurance for international travel ensures you receive financial protection against unexpected medical emergencies during your trip.


What Is Short Term Medical Insurance for International Travel?

Short term medical insurance for international travel is temporary health coverage designed specifically for travelers leaving their home country. Policies typically provide protection from 5 days up to 12 months, depending on the plan selected.

What Does It Cover?

A quality travel medical policy typically includes:

Emergency Medical Treatment

Coverage for unexpected illness or injury during your trip.

Hospitalization

  • Emergency surgery
  • ICU
  • Physician fees
  • Hospital room
  • Nursing services

Emergency Medical Evacuation

Transportation to the nearest qualified medical facility when local care isn't adequate.

Prescription Medication

Medications prescribed for covered emergencies.

Emergency Dental Treatment

Limited emergency dental coverage due to accidents or severe pain.

Repatriation

Transportation back to the United States if medically necessary.


What Is Usually Not Covered?

Most insurers exclude:

  • Cosmetic surgery
  • Routine health checkups
  • Elective procedures
  • Pre-existing conditions (unless specifically covered)
  • High-risk adventure sports
  • Drug or alcohol-related injuries
  • Routine dental care

Always read the policy wording carefully.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is short term medical insurance for international travel required?

Some countries require proof of travel medical insurance for visa approval or entry. Always check the latest entry requirements before traveling.

Does it cover COVID-19?

Many providers include COVID-19 emergency medical coverage. Review policy details for exclusions and limits.

Can I purchase coverage after leaving the USA?

Some insurers allow post-departure purchases, but buying before departure usually provides more options.

Is travel medical insurance the same as trip insurance?

No. Travel medical insurance covers emergency healthcare, while trip insurance focuses on cancellations, delays, baggage, and interruptions.

How much coverage should I buy?

Most travel experts recommend at least $100,000 in emergency medical coverage and $250,000 or more for emergency medical evacuation.
